Andrew Tate and brother Tristan to be tried in Romania on rape and trafficking charges

www.bbc.com

Five@slrpnk.net to World News@lemmy.worldEnglish · 1 year ago
message-square
16
fedilink
Controversial influencer Andrew Tate and his brother deny allegations of rape and human trafficking.
